基本信息

Action

DescribeAlarms

Path

/iaas

Method

GET

请求参数

此接口除公共参数外,还包含以下参数。关于公共参数的更多信息,请参见前文内容

参数名 类型 是否必须 描述

alarm_policy_category

String

告警策略类型

alarms

Array

告警ID 数组

owner

String

用户 ID

policy_usage

String

告警策略用途

resource_id

String

资源 ID,以英文逗号分隔

resource_type

String

资源类型

reverse

Integer

是否逆序

sort_key

String

排序字段名称

status

Array

告警状态

verbose

String

是否返回告警关联资源信息

返回数据

此接口除公共返回参数外,还包含以下返回参数。关于公共返回参数的更多信息,请参见前文内容

参数名 类型 是否必须 描述

alarm_set

Object

告警信息

alarm_set.alarm_id

String

告警Id

alarm_set.console_id

String

Console ID

alarm_set.controller

String

控制器

alarm_set.create_time

String

创建时间

alarm_set.owner

String

用户 ID

alarm_set.policy

Object

告警策略详情

alarm_set.policy.alarm_policy_category

String

告警策略类型

alarm_set.policy.alarm_policy_id

String

告警策略 ID

alarm_set.policy.alarm_policy_name

String

告警策略名称

alarm_set.policy.alarm_policy_type

String

告警策略类型

alarm_set.policy.create_time

String

创建时间

alarm_set.policy.description

String

描述

alarm_set.policy.is_applied

Integer

是否应用

alarm_set.policy.notice_count

Integer

通知次数

alarm_set.policy.operator

String

操作

alarm_set.policy.owner

String

用户 ID

alarm_set.policy.period

String

监控周期

alarm_set.policy.resource_info

String

资源信息

alarm_set.policy.status

String

策略状态

alarm_set.policy.status_time

String

创建时间

alarm_set.policy.sub_code

Integer

子编码

alarm_set.policy.usage

String

用途

alarm_set.reason

String

告警原因

alarm_set.related_resource

String

关联资源 ID

alarm_set.resource

Object

资源信息

alarm_set.resource.resource_id

String

资源 ID

alarm_set.resource.resource_name

String

资源名称

alarm_set.resource.resource_type

String

资源类型

alarm_set.root_user_id

String

root用户 ID

alarm_set.rules

Object

告警规则

alarm_set.rules.alarm_level_id

String

规则级别

alarm_set.rules.alarm_policy_id

String

告警策略 ID

alarm_set.rules.alarm_policy_rule_id

String

规则 ID

alarm_set.rules.alarm_policy_rule_name

String

规则名称

alarm_set.rules.condition_type

String

条件

alarm_set.rules.consecutive_count

String

连续次数

alarm_set.rules.consecutive_periods

Integer

连续周期

alarm_set.rules.create_time

String

创建时间

alarm_set.rules.data_processor

String

数据类型

alarm_set.rules.disabled

Integer

是否禁用

alarm_set.rules.event_total_count

String

事件总数

alarm_set.rules.meter

String

规则指标

alarm_set.rules.owner

String

用户 ID

alarm_set.rules.period_end_hhmm

String

规则生效截至时间

alarm_set.rules.period_start_hhmm

String

规则生效开始时间

alarm_set.rules.status

String

规则状态

alarm_set.rules.thresholds

String

阈值

alarm_set.status

String

告警状态

alarm_set.update_time

String

更新时间

alarm_set.used_notice_count

Integer

通知次数

total_count

Integer

告警信息总条数

trace_id

String

追踪 ID

请求示例

{
  "action": "DescribeAlarms",
  "limit": 10,
  "offset": 0,
  "owner": "usr-jdxUgG5s",
  "policy_usage": "alarm",
  "reverse": 1,
  "sort_key": "update_time",
  "status": [
    "alarm"
  ],
  "zone": "testing"
}

返回示例

{
  "action": "DescribeAlarmsResponse",
  "alarm_set": [
    {
      "alarm_id": "alm-7cxj5qpy",
      "alarm_policy_id": "alp-x78shdsa",
      "console_id": "testingcloud",
      "controller": "self",
      "create_time": "2023-05-11T07:10:38Z",
      "owner": "usr-jdxUgG5s",
      "reason": "unhealthy||0",
      "related_resource": "",
      "resource": {
        "loadbalancer": {
          "loadbalancer_id": "lb-327k8q2r"
        },
        "resource_id": "lbl-0sg9klyw",
        "resource_name": "cloudsat",
        "resource_type": "loadbalancer_listener"
      },
      "root_user_id": "usr-jdxUgG5s",
      "status": "alarm",
      "update_time": "2023-05-26T06:56:12Z",
      "used_notice_count": 1
    }
  ],
  "ret_code": 0,
  "total_count": 1
}